本文考虑了张力桥稳定性问题的数学模型,对相应的非线性微分方程组边值问题正解的存在性问题进行了研究.通过构造特殊的锥,在不同区间上利用锥拉伸和锥压缩不动点定理,给出了一类复合型非线性微分方程组边值问题一个或多个正解的存在性,并且给出几个例子说明本文定理的应用,从而有助于对实际工程中张力桥的稳定性问题的研究.  相似文献

自然科学中的许多实际问题可以用分数阶微分方程模型来描述,并且分数阶微积分和分数阶微分方程已经成为处理某些实际问题的重要数学工具。利用压缩映象原理、Krasnoselskii不动点定理和非紧测度理论研究一类带有混合边值条件的分数阶微分方程,并获得了非线性项在满足不同的条件下方程解的存在性和唯一性结果。这些结果推广了经典的 Bagley-Torvik 方程及相关模型解的存在性定理。  相似文献

The method of elementary solutions is employed to solve two coupled integrodifferential equations sufficient for determining temperature-density effects in a linearized BGK model in the kinetic theory of gases.Full-range completeness and orthogonality theorems are proved for the developed normal modes and the infinite-medium Green's function is constructed as an illustration of the full-range formalism.The appropriate homogeneous matrix Riemann problem is discussed, and half-range completeness and orthogonality theorems are proved for a certain subset of the normal modes. The required existence and uniqueness theorems relevant to the H matrix, basic to the half-range analysis, are proved, and an accurate and efficient computational method is discussed. The half-space temperature-slip problem is solved analytically. and a highly accurate value of the temperature-slip coefficient is reported.  相似文献

由于运动速度是有限的,因此在信号传输等过程中时滞现象往往是不可避免的。分数阶泛函微分方程是研究时滞系统运动规律的重要模型,当系统中具有两个或多个状态变量且这些状态变量相互作用时,常常运用耦合微分方程组来刻画。对一类具有 Riemann-Liouville 分数阶导数的非线性时滞耦合泛函微分方程组边值问题正解的存在唯一性进行了研究。首先,根据方程与边界条件的特点,建立了比较定理,构造了上解与下解的单调序列,并确定了上下解的关系。运用上下解的方法建立并证明了边值问题正解的存在性定理,同时得到了正解的取值范围。然后,利用迭代技术建立并证明了边值问题正解的存在唯一性定理。最后,给出了具体例子用于说明所得主要结论的适应性与广泛性。  相似文献

This paper proposes an adaptive modification method to transform the objective function with a stationary point to an objective function with a minima point, such that search methods can be used to find the stationary point. The stationary point can be a saddle point in addition to a minima or a maxima. Therefore, this method can be used to transform a constrained optimization by applying Lagrange multipliers to an unconstrained optimization problem. A quadratic term, ½(X — XN ) T D (X—XN ), is added to the original function such that the modified function is a minima at the Newton point XN of the original function, where D is a diagonal matrix to make the modified Hessian matrix HO + D positive definite, and HO is the original Hessian matrix at the initial point XO .  相似文献

The general equations of motion and constitutive equations are derived for a general homogeneous anisotropic medium with a microstructure, taking into account the effects of heat and diffusion. We establish a reciprocal relation, which involves two thermoelastic diffusion processes at different instants. We show that this relation can be used to obtain reciprocity, uniqueness and continuous dependence theorems. The reciprocity theorem avoids both the use of the Laplace transform and the incorporation of initial conditions into the equations of motion. The uniqueness theorem is derived without the positive definiteness assumption on the elastic, conductivity and diffusion tensors. We prove also that the reciprocal relation leads to a continuous dependence theorem studied on external body loads. Finally we prove the existence of a generalized solution by means of the semigroup of linear operators theory.  相似文献

The paper is concerned with the linear theory of heat conduction in micromorphic continua. First, a study of boundary-value problems of the stationary theory is presented. A representation of Galerkin type is established and fundamental solutions are derived. The potentials of single layer and double layer are used to reduce the boundary-value problems to singular integral equations. Existence and uniqueness results are established. The second part of the paper is devoted to non-stationary thermal fields. A continuous dependence result and an existence theorem are presented.  相似文献
